10フレーム目の設計やり直し

This commit is contained in:
Rikuoh Tsujitani 2024-03-12 22:51:17 +09:00
parent a452c67cab
commit 4b8d430211
Signed by: riq0h
GPG key ID: 010F09DEA298C717

View file

@ -33,5 +33,18 @@ frames.each_with_index do |frame, index|
puts "#{index + 1}フレーム目の得点: #{point}"
end
if frames[10]
point -= frames[10].first
end
if frames[11]
point -= frames[11].first
end
print frames
puts point
#ストライクは次の「2投の合計値」が得点となる
#つまりストライクを仮に1フレーム目で取り、2フレーム目もストライクだった場合、1フレーム目の得点には3フレーム目の初回分までが加算される
#10フレーム目の3投目だけはスペアの加算対象としてはならない